Officials confirm remains are those of missing nursing student Holly Bobo

NASHVILLE, Tenn. (CNN) -- Remains found in rural Decatur County are those of Holly Bobo, a 20-year-old nursing student who was last seen in April 2011, the Tennessee Bureau of Investigations said Monday night.

Bobo's brother told authorities in 2011 he saw a man in camouflage leading her away from their home in the small town of Darden in Decatur County.

It was in Decatur County that the remains were discovered Sunday.

Two men have been indicted in her murder.

Jason Wayne Autry, who is already in prison for an unrelated assault conviction, was indicted on especially aggravated kidnapping and first-degree murder charges by a special grand jury.

Autry, 39, was a longtime friend of Zachary Adams, 29, who was indicted earlier on the same kidnapping and murder charges.
